Tickets for Stevie Wonder’s National concert tour of Australia went on sale last week and the Sydney and Melbourne concerts have sold out.

Dainty Consolidated Entertainment has just announced 2nd and final shows in Sydney and Melbourne, tickets will go on sale this Friday.

The new concert dates are:

Melbourne Monday 20th Oct at Rod Laver Arena, on sale Friday 1st August from Ticketek
Sydney - Thursday 23rd Oct at Acer Arena, on sale Friday 1st August from Ticketek

One of contemporary music’s most iconic stars, the legendary Stevie Wonder, will tour Australia in October 2008. The ‘A Wonder Spring Night’ tour will travel to Sydney, Melbourne, Brisbane, Adelaide and Perth.

The tour will feature an evening of music from Stevie, a performing and song writing tour de force who has received an astounding 25 Grammy Awards as well the prestigious Lifetime Achievement Award.

Stevie Wonder released the first live performance track to reach the top of the U.S. charts with Fingertips Part II. His amazing career has earned him 49 top 40 singles, 32 number-one singles, an Academy Award® for "I Just Called to Say I Love You," plus Billboard's 2004 Century Award. He was in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ame in 1989, alongside the Rolling Stones.

Stevie Wonder’s Australian tour - A WONDER SPRING NIGHT - is being produced by Paul Dainty of Dainty Consolidated Entertainment in conjunction with Live Nation.
